Re: [Deck] Death and Taxes
Misstep has been amazing. The combination of mm and mom stomps zoo, protects are vial, counters entomb and reanimation (some) spells, stops discard, slows down gsz decks when they try to zenith for zero, counters most 1 cmc burn, can even counter cantrips. You should play test misstep, I do not think anybody esle has tested aside from me. It is good and has a place in the main. Also one big thing is it also feeds grunt, makes reanimator match up much better giving us another turn or so that we get control of the board. In other words it makes all of our average matchups better.

Re: [Deck] Death and Taxes
Mother of Runes is always excellent to have. I love it. However, I played four combo decks one tournament, including that Kuldotha artifact deck, so she got boarded out a lot.
Jotun Grunt is good when you see lots of creature decks with Tarmogoyf. I didn't see those decks so he wasn't that good. However, a fat creature is good sometimes - if he comes down mid/late game and you have a Flickerwisp to reset him he's an excellent clock, given by that time you usually have at least one piece of equipment on the board.
Still, although the above cards weren't useful in some matchups, I wouldn't run the deck without either of those two cards in it.
Having said that, I would love a fourth Revoker maindeck... that card is really good.

Overall decent list. I especially enjoyed the jotun grunt + sword of body and mind t3ch, eventhough it was unintentional. Pro-goyf, pro-jace, pro-merfolk. Affects the board, mills opponent's outs and basics making his fetches even more worthless. Dismember to not totally die to chalice-type stuff or to the always present mental misteps.
I would probably change a sword for a batterskull main, but i think I mostly need the batterskull for the landstill matchups, because of the recur ability vs. humility. So if he downs one guy, I can just replay, re-beat, etc. Another thing about mindcensor is he still has the flash ability under Humility which is greatly appreciated. Coupled with sword of body and mind, you can actually stand a chance if you get WOG'ed.
I know sfm doesn't totally work well with arbiter, but you won't always have arbiter in play. He's kind of a lightning rod vs. most decks (aside merfolk and stompy-type decks).
i went with the 2 port 2 factory split because you sometimes need to sneak a factory in there before ppl standstill you, otherwise you get crushed under heavy card advantage. Ports also allow you to not get factory/mutavautl beats (as do wastelands).
I thought about maybe path to exile over swords to plowshares due to the search screw effect...still not convinced. Also, thought about scrapping a dude for a 4th mindcensor (those guys are gaining value in a search-heavier meta).
Vial has been good, eventhough it sometimes gets mistepped. Not playing to scrap it anytime soon. The creatures don't rely on vial as much as before (except for flickerwisp, which becomes godly)

Re: [Deck] Death and Taxes
Because he usually can down the opposing 1 drops. He can infinite chump with karakas.
This is relevant because we don't always have man's to drop mangara and chump bounce. Obviouslywhen he's sick. Also he puts slower control decks on a smaller clock. A lot of time I find mom doesn't even attack on turn 2 because she has to tap protect. I hate that.
There is also the surprise factor, especially with a vial at and an attacking lackey. Usually he can gempalm your mom b4 blocks. Not so with the legendary dog.
He is also not dead to a random engineered plague naming clerics. Finally I have to admit, its mostlya question of taste. I like to aggro real early.it was actually supposed to be a figure of destiny, but the man's base doesn't properly suupport its level up ability. I also considered 8.5 tails...but double white is deg a prob,same for grand abolisher.

Against storm and High Tide, Tutors Revoker, Canonist and Thorn come in. Against Goblins, Wing Shards comes in (may need more stuff for Goblins if it gets popular again). Against Dredge, Tutors, Relic and Tormod's come in. Against Counterbalance, Revoker on Top, but probably without the Tutors?

Re: [Deck] Death and Taxes
You don't need to bring much in against Goblins. Only thing I don't like in your sb is the Wing Shards, I'd much rather put in Ghostly Prison which is a. tutorable, and b. has some uses against dredge, etw tokens etc. And I don't even run Ghostly Prison in mine. I run Ensnaring Bridge in its slot which solves a lot more problematic matchups. The new card Nevermore should probably be in there in the spot of one of the Thorns. Just be sure to name the engine and not the kill and you'll be set, this was something that Runed Halo could not do.
